    Complete systemsEach Desoutter tool is designed as a full system, complete with its own accessories. Taking a system-based approach has a dramatic effect on the productivity and longevity of your investment. For example, our airline systems regulate and lubricate the air supply for pneumatic tools. Air quality is important, when you realize that a drop of just 8% in air pressure can slow drilling operations by nearly 40% (2 seconds per operation instead of 3.2 seconds).

    Reduce downtimeThe performance of your production lines depends largely on the unin-terrupted operations of your tool systems. Emergency repairs and unplanned maintenance can gene-rate costly downtime as well as lost production, and are more expen-sive than planned maintenance. By performing preventive maintenance and planning service intervention, we can optimize operational uptime.

    Check-up & calibrationTo enable you to meet quality system criteria and pass audits, we offer a complete calibration service. With it you get schedu-ling, full management and traceable documentation.Properly calibrated equipment provides confidence that your products meet their highest performance and specifications

    Installation & set-upGet new tools up and running fas-ter with our installation and set-up services. A qualified Desoutter service engineer commissions new tools to specification. To save time, tools are optimized through simula-tion before they are shipped out for installation. They are then tested and their performance verified on-line. Based on application and joint analysis, the engineer tunes each tool for maximum reliability. Depending on the customers need, our engineers can then provide a follow up of the production during the ramp up and final line speed. This ensures that the highest tightening capability is achieved at mass production levels.
